The 2025 Gubbio Award for Latin America and the Caribbean has been awarded to the Debaines Hotel Santiago, in a competition that brought together more than 40 urban projects in 32 cities across the continent. The Gubbio Prize seeks to promote the unity of the historical-urban landscape, recognizing projects that protect heritage and improve urban quality. The Debaines project, presented by Sabbagh Arquitectos and Bascuñán Valenzuela Arquitectos Asociados, took home the top award.
The architecture of the Debaines hotel was praised for its sensitive integration into one of Santiago's most historic neighborhoods and for its contribution to the revitalization of the city's classic downtown area.
It combines elements and inspirations from the nearby National Opera House, the Municipal Theater of
Santiago, designed by French master Brunet-Debaines, and the heritage building of the
the oldest agricultural society in the world, the SNA, and merges them with a 21st-century urban style.
This Gubbio distinction originated in Italy and Europe and was created in 1990 by ANCSA, the National Association of Historic and Artistic Centers of Italy (
). In 2009, it was introduced in Latin America and the Caribbean (
) in cooperation with the historic preservation authorities of Buenos Aires, Argentina, and Havana, Cuba (
).

About the hotel
At the Debaines Hotel Santiago, guests can choose from 50
rooms: 16 Superior rooms and 34 Deluxe rooms and Suites with panoramic views, balconies, or terraces.
The suites have at least two rooms, ranging from 50 m² to the Penthouse Suite, which is over
240 m².
The hotel is designed for business and leisure travel, reflected in its cuisine, Gran Café, Copper Room, and La Terraza bar, as well as its amenities, facilities, and personalized service. Located next to the Opera House in the historic center, it is close to government institutions, major public and private entities, and the monuments and museums of Santiago, Chile.
